西门子、三菱指令大全,集齐了才知道PLC编程这么容易!|信号|fx|置...
8.1.1ADD_R实数加法8.1.2SUB_R实数减法8.1.3MUL_R实数乘法8.1.4DIV_R实数除法8.1.5ABS浮点数绝对值运算8.2扩展指令8.2.1SQR浮点数平方8.2.2SQRT浮点数平方根8.2.3EXP浮点数指数运算8.2.4LN浮点数自然对数运算8.2.5SIN浮点数正弦运算8.4.6COS浮点数余弦运...
推倒万亿参数大模型内存墙!万字长文:从第一性原理看神经网络量化
-如果出现溢出,则将结果指数增加1,并将尾数向下移动。-如果结果为负数,则将其转换回??符号尾数,并将输出符号设为负数。-对尾数进??归??化处理,使其具有前导1,然后删去隐式前导1。-对尾数进??适当的四舍五??(通常是四舍五??到最近的偶数)。值得注意的是,浮点乘法甚??可以??整数乘法...
3500TOPS够不够,透视AI芯片算力数字游戏
早期车载领域主要是CNN模型,为简化运算,基本上都是只能做整数运算,不能也不需要做浮点运算,但Transformer不同,它的归一化层和Softmax一般是半精度浮点数据格式即FP16,当然工具链软件可以做一个转换,但这样效率会下降很多甚至直接数据溢出报错,远不如原生态支持的好。浮点运算不同的精度也需要设计不同的寄存器,CPU里...
深入了解汽车系统级芯片SoC连载:CPU微架构
6.溢出检查,与定点数运算不同的是,浮点数的溢出是以其运算结果的阶码的值是否产生溢出来判断的。若阶码的值超过了阶码所能表示的最大正数,则为上溢,进一步,若此时浮点数为正数,则为正上溢。若浮点数为负数,则为负上溢。进一步,若此时浮点数为正数,则为正下溢,若浮点数为负数,则为负下溢。正下溢和负下溢...
从CPU架构和技术的演变看GPU未来发展
扩展指令集能够大幅提高CPU在某些特定应用下的性能,如多媒体、3D、浮点运算等,其设计初衷与协处理器是异曲同工的,但协处理器需要增加额外的运算单元,而扩展指令集只需要加入新的指令和算法即可,无需设计新的运算单元,但必须要软件支持才能发挥功效。★MMX指令集:增强多媒体性能...
Facebook新研究优化硬件浮点运算,强化AI模型运行速率
(为简单起见,此处省略了Kulisch累加器可能支持下溢和溢出所需的额外精度位)(www.e993.com)2024年11月14日。在高于32位的浮点数中,Kulisch累加的代价很高,因为累加器、移位器和加法器的大小可能大于500位,但是对于较小的浮点类型来说,它是非常实用的。Kulisch累加不能直接用于对数域求和。但是,正如Kulisch累加以不同于参数(...
单片机浮点数的实用快速除法介绍
作为单片机程序员来说,在编写程序时经常要检验程序中的浮点数运算结果是否正确,但手中又没有合适的检验工具,非常麻烦。而一般单片机是没有浮点数运算指令的,必须自行编制相应软件。在进行除法计算时,通常使用的方法是比较除法,即利用循环移位和减法操作来得到24~32位商,效率很低。这里给出一种浮点数除法运算的实用快...
C|深入理解浮点数表示,内部的计算步骤及转换时的溢出、舍入
浮点表示对形如特别声明:以上内容(如有图片或视频亦包括在内)为自媒体平台“网易号”用户上传并发布,本平台仅提供信息存储服务。Notice:Thecontentabove(includingthepicturesandvideosifany)isuploadedandpostedbyauserofNetEaseHao,whichisasocialmediaplatformandonlyprovides...
深入理解计算机系统 ——CAEer 视角
常用的数据类型有这么几种,字符型、整数型以及浮点型,其中字符型一般用来存储字符串中的单个字符,整数型则用来存储各种长度的整数,浮点型则是用来存储不同精度的浮点数。1.4寻址和字节顺序如果一个数据跨越多个存储字节,那么就必须要对数据的存放顺序进行规定,几乎所有机器,多字节对象都被储存在连续的字节序列中。对...
龙芯的3A5000解析
矢量和浮点执行我们之前研究了3A5000的矢量和浮点执行布局,没有发现其能力弱于Zen1和Skylake。更多细节在那篇文章中。但总结起来,龙芯只有两个矢量执行端口,并受到高FP执行延迟的影响。无论矢量宽度如何,浮点加法、乘法和融合乘法-加法指令的执行有五个周期的延迟。这与AMD的RDNA2图形架构的延迟...